Ordinals
beta
Sat 1289669818285965
decimal
305867.2318285965
degree
0°95867′1451″2318285965‴
percentile
61.41284855736202%
name
esfjbsoqxaq
cycle
0
epoch
1
period
151
block
305867
offset
2318285965
timestamp
2014-06-15 02:13:04 UTC
rarity
common
prev
next